Saudi Arabia to Netherlands by Air freight

The quickest way to get from Saudi Arabia to Netherlands by plane will take about 6h 22m and departs from King Abdulaziz International Airport (JED) and arrives into Amsterdam Airport Schiphol (AMS). There are flights departing every 1-2 days on this route. Saudia is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with flights departing every 1-2 days.

Saudi Arabia to Netherlands by Container ship

The quickest way to get from Saudi Arabia to Netherlands by ship will take about 19 days 18h and departs from Jeddah (SAJED) and arrives into Rotterdam (NLRTM).
